Loading...
XLONSEQI
Market cap1.54bUSD
Dec 20, Last price  
78.00GBP
1D
1.56%
1Q
-2.13%
Jan 2017
-31.66%
IPO
-25.54%
Name

Sequoia Economic Infrastructure Income Fund Ltd

Chart & Performance

D1W1MN
XLON:SEQI chart
P/E
1,107.67
P/S
1,057.61
EPS
0.07
Div Yield, %
0.09%
Shrs. gr., 5y
Rev. gr., 5y
10.15%
Revenues
116m
P
43,247,21032,162,55671,318,727-62,730,276212,740,49566,736,053-12,329,043115,651,035
Net income
110m
P
41,807,05830,414,36669,170,832-65,361,405209,957,80462,718,690-17,948,654110,424,854
CFO
390m
+338.86%
-274,070,994-155,748,338-313,307,071-471,152,247-71,999,97564,199,67588,958,357390,405,225
Dividend
Jul 25, 20241.7187500000000002 GBP/sh
Earnings
Jun 24, 2025

Profile

Sequoia Economic Infrastructure Income Fund invests in economic infrastructure private loans and bonds across a range of industries in stable, low-risk jurisdictions creating equity-like returns with the protections of debt.
IPO date
Mar 03, 2015
Employees
Domiciled in
GG
Incorporated in
GG

Valuation

Title
GBP in thousands, except ratios and share amounts
FYFYFYFYFYFYFYFYFY
2024‑032023‑032022‑032021‑032020‑032019‑032018‑032017‑032016‑03
Income
Revenues
115,651
-1,038.04%
(12,329)
-118.47%
66,736
-68.63%
Cost of revenue
15,797
18,233
16,458
Unusual Expense (Income)
NOPBT
99,854
(30,562)
50,278
NOPBT Margin
86.34%
247.89%
75.34%
Operating Taxes
(11,276)
(237)
Tax Rate
NOPAT
99,854
(19,286)
50,514
Net income
110,425
-715.23%
(17,949)
-128.62%
62,719
-70.13%
Dividends
(115,825)
(112,473)
(105,684)
Dividend yield
7.92%
5.82%
Proceeds from repurchase of equity
(87,993)
(27,771)
80,000
BB yield
1.96%
-4.40%
Debt
Debt current
Long-term debt
181,789
121,369
Deferred revenue
Other long-term liabilities
(181,789)
Net debt
(1,528,778)
(1,553,322)
(1,674,950)
Cash flow
Cash from operating activities
390,405
88,958
64,200
CAPEX
Cash from investing activities
92,420
(59,778)
Cash from financing activities
(387,955)
(90,589)
(75,433)
FCF
199,976
21,150
(29,656)
Balance
Cash
7,507
7,363
8,759
Long term investments
1,521,270
1,727,748
1,787,560
Excess cash
1,522,995
1,735,728
1,792,982
Stockholders' equity
1,524,283
1,617,853
1,777,043
Invested Capital
6,385
217,380
162,368
ROIC
89.25%
27.95%
ROCE
6.53%
2.59%
EV
Common stock shares outstanding
1,766,724
1,766,724
Price
0.81
0.87%
0.80
-21.79%
1.03
-1.34%
Market cap
1,420,446
-21.79%
1,816,192
4.77%
EV
(132,877)
141,242
EBITDA
99,854
(30,562)
50,278
EV/EBITDA
4.35
2.81
Interest
5,927
9,535
4,523
Interest/NOPBT
5.94%
9.00%